About Bawinanga Homelands Aboriginal Corporation

Bawinanga Homelands Aboriginal Corporation (BHAC) is a large, values-driven Aboriginal organisation located in Maningrida, on the north coast of Arnhem Land. We support 36 remote Homelands through services in construction, housing, civil works, retail, arts, employment, and more!

With a workforce of up to 200 and an operating budget between $35–45 million, BHAC is growing rapidly. We're expanding our capability and welcoming new talent to help deliver major grant-funded infrastructure and development projects across the region.
